Some of the components for the 1:4 prototype is produced in single units or micro batches, where one of the key advantages of 3D printing lies. An example of such parts is the set of adapters for the aircraft\u2019s wingbox system. The parts were printed using <strong><a href=\"https:\/\/minifactory.fi\/fr\/imprimante-3d-industrielle\/ultra-2\/\" target=\"_blank\" rel=\"noreferrer noopener\">miniFactory Ultra<\/a><\/strong> high-performance 3D printer.<\/p>\n\n\n\n<p>HabitAdd\u2019s team enabled parts to be significantly lighter through optimization of their internal structure.
